Soft starter

Starting the work of powerful electric drives with asynchronous motors has an impact on the supply network, especially at the end of electricity transmission line, voltage drop during large starting currents leads to a voltage slump in the network, which ad-versely affects the operation of other connected equipment (computers, communica-tions, relay protection terminals, etc.). Application
SS (soft starter, thyristor)

SS is intended for a control of start-up process, work and a stop of electric motors

  • Smooth/soft acceleration;
  • Smooth/soft stop;
  • reduction of starting current;
  • matching of motor torque with load torque.

During start-up, the torque often reaches 150-200% of the rated torque in a split second, which can lead to a failure of drive’s mechanical part. In this case the starting current can be 6 to 8 times higher than rated one, because of this a voltage drop occurs in a local power network. Voltage drop can cause problems for other network loads, and if voltage drop is too much, then the motor itself may not to be started. The use of soft starter devices ensures a limitation of rate of rise and amaximum value of starting current from zero up to rated value within a given time.
Depending on load nature soft starters provide different motor control modes realizing a particular rela-tionship between motor rotation speed and output voltage.

Scheme and a principle of operation

Voltage regulation is controlled by thyristors.
Such control provides voltage increase at the terminal blocks of the motor from a certain predetermined primary level up to the supply network voltage. Thus, an optimum starting current and starting acceleration torque are regulated for a specific application.

SS additionally provides a “smooth stop” function. The rated voltage of motor supply is gradually reduced, mirrored opposite to the start process. This prevents a sudden stop of the drive, what is especially important when working with pumps (prevent hydraulic shock) or a conveyor.

SS main characteristics

There is a possibility of current control. Essentially this is an ability of soft starter to regulate voltage so that the current varies according to a given characteristic.
Digital SSs are usually implemented on a microprocessor and allow very flexible control over the operation of the device and realize many additional functions and protections, as well as provide convenient indica-tion and communication with the upper-level control systems.
Protection. In addition to its main function – organization of a soft start – SS contains a set of motor and mechanism protection. As a rule, this complex includes an electronic protection against overload and faults of the power circuit. The additional set can include a protection against start time exceeding, from phase misalignment, phase sequence change, too small current (protection against cavitation in pumps), from overheating of SS radiators, from the decrease of network frequency, etc. It is possible to connect to many models a thermistor or a thermo relay built into the motor.
Engineering support during commissioning works includes preliminary calculations of the start-up process in this or that mode with all parameters determination: a speed and torque of motor, voltage curves and motor current accounting limited power and voltage drop on the internal resistance of voltage source.
For this purpose, a process simulation program has been developed when motor starting from the soft starter. It allows to select an optimal start-up algorithm and current limitation level, to calculate an acceler-ation time, taking into account voltage drop applied to the motor, and also to check the motor condition from the terms of allowable thermal overload. Soft starter programming is for motor running in a starting mode of tachogram that satisfies a starting criterion for a specific application of actuating mechanism (a requirement that a motor speed increases linearly, exponentially, etc.).
For personnel safety – cabinet doors are equipped with mechanical or electromagnetic interlocks with the following operating principle:

  • if a power voltage is applied to the device, the cabinet doors can not be opened;
  • If the doors of any cabinet are open, you can not apply power voltage to the device.

In addition, the doors of high voltage sections are equipped with handles with a possibility of locking them with a padlock, and low voltage sections are equipped with an integrated lock to prevent unauthor-ized access. Input of power voltage and cable outlet to the engine is from above, from below the cabinet or at the top of both side walls of the cabinet. There is a space for cables connection inside the device. De-gree of protection – IP54 (IP21 for SS with voltage 11-15 kV). Operating temperature range is from 0 to +40 ° C (optional – -20 to + 40 ° C with a heater).
